  • 5th IBSA (India-Brazil-South Africa) Summit : at Pretoria, South Africa
      • Dr. Manmohan Singh : Indian PM
      • Dilma Rousseff : Brazil President
      • Jacob Zuma : South African President
      • 2nd Tashwane Declaration signed by three countries for publicly supporting each other for permanent seats in UN Security Council (1st in 2007 summit)

  • BPCL(Bharat Petroleum Corporation Ltd)-Kochi Refinery to expand it capacity to 15.5million metric tons per annum
      • estimated project cost Rs.12500Cr
      • to be completed by 2015-16
      • on commissioning it is expected to be India's largest public sector refinery

  • Buddh International Circuit, Noida, UP : owned by Jaypee Sports International
      • India's 1st Formula One event Airtel Indian Grand Prix starts on 30 October 2011
      • 5.14km track
      • Manoj Gaur : Chairman & CEO of Jaypee Group
  • Supreme Court sent notice to UP Govt seeking explanation of tax exemption to company organising the F1 at Noida
